About Birkbeck, University of London
As a college of the University of London, Birkbeck awards internationally respected University of London qualifications.
If you do progress to study your degree with Birkbeck, you'll find that it offers a unique learning experience as you'll be studying alongside students who have professional work experience in the subject being studied.
Birkbeck students find that this enriches their learning experience, as they are able to hear about real-life experiences and apply this knowledge to their academic studies.
Students come to Birkbeck from all over the world and join a truly diverse community.
The mix of backgrounds makes for dynamic discussions in class, widening of horizons and a cosmopolitan London experience.
One of the advantages of studying at Birkbeck is that as most teaching takes place in the evening, this frees you up during the day. You may use this time for private study or to work part-time.
Facilities
Birkbeck students have access to world-class facilities, which have recently undergone a £18.5 million revitalisation.
The main building houses a five-floor library with 335 study places, and contains a suite of new lecture theatres and teaching rooms. Student services include a modern IT network, Student Centre for advice and information, and on-site catering facilities.
Student life
Students come to Birkbeck from all over the world and represent over 120 countries.
This makes for a student community that is as diverse and cosmopolitan as London's population and one in which students find it easy to fit in and make new friends.
